| XX underground gas storage is the XinYueZe pipeline supporting projects. XX Low Permeability Sandstone natural gas reservoir gas main block4of Paleogene Shahejie strata underground gas storage target strata. According to the geological characteristics of gas reservoir and the required or gas storage construction parameters, the effective work capacity of underground gas storage is designed to4.513billion square, the upper limit pressure is38.6MPa, the lower pressure is19MPa. According the design of gas reservoir geology and engineering, the design of drilling engineering, the design of injection gas and gas production engineering, the design of old wells use and killing well and the design of ground engineering estimates the investment of XX underground gas storage construction project. Then, reference to the current domestic production of underground gas storage operation costs and XX gas reservoir current production situation, studied the economic evaluation of the XX underground gas storage project. By solvency analysis, the overall project work in different modes loan repayment period is9.31~9.46, the first phase of the project at different targets under loan repayment period is8.33~8.59years. Interest during the loan repayment reserve ratio is greater than2, the debt service coverage ratio is greater than1.3, has a faster repayment ability. By the financial viability analysis, the difference between the accumulated surplus presented annually increasing trend, financial sustainability.
